The Capital Emmys recently hosted its highly anticipated annual Face Time with the Pros event, held at the esteemed University of Maryland’s Philip Merrill College of Journalism in early March. This event served as a pivotal opportunity to educate college students on the intricacies of broadcast journalism, while also nurturing the growth of the next generation of media professionals.


Attendees were treated to an array of engaging workshops designed to hone their skills and expand their knowledge base. From mastering live shots to delving into the nuances of visual storytelling and navigating the realm of digital media, participants were immersed in a wealth of invaluable learning experiences. Additionally, insightful sessions on crafting a standout resume reel provided invaluable guidance for aspiring media professionals as they embark on their career journeys.

As a fitting conclusion to this enriching event, the closing session featured a dynamic panel discussion, bringing together esteemed journalists and media professionals from the National Capital region.
